What are the typical costs for indoor vs. outdoor boat storage in Twin Bridges, CA, and what factors influence pricing?

In Twin Bridges, CA, outdoor storage typically ranges from $50 to $150 per month, while covered or indoor storage can cost $150 to $300+ per month, depending on size and amenities. Pricing is heavily influenced by proximity to the South Fork American River and proximity to Highway 50, with facilities closer to river access points often commanding higher rates. Seasonal demand also plays a significant role; prices may increase during the peak summer rafting and boating season. Factors like 24/7 access, security features (gated access, surveillance), and whether the storage includes winterization services also affect cost.

How does the Sierra Nevada mountain climate in Twin Bridges affect boat storage choices and winterization needs?

Twin Bridges' high-elevation Sierra Nevada climate features cold, snowy winters with temperatures often dropping below freezing. This makes proper winterization non-negotiable for any boat stored outdoors or in unheated units. Indoor, climate-controlled storage is highly recommended to protect engines, hulls, and interiors from freeze damage and moisture. Even in covered storage, ensuring complete winterization—including draining all water systems, stabilizing fuel, and protecting the exterior—is crucial. The storage season typically runs from late fall to late spring, with many owners retrieving boats for summer use on nearby lakes and rivers.

Are there specific regulations or permits required for storing a boat in Twin Bridges, CA, given its location near the Eldorado National Forest?

While Twin Bridges itself is a small community, storage facilities must comply with El Dorado County regulations. There are no specific local boat storage permits for owners, but facilities must have proper business licenses and adhere to zoning laws. A key consideration is environmental protection due to the proximity to the South Fork American River and the Eldorado National Forest. Reputable storage facilities will have measures to prevent fuel or fluid leaks from contaminating the watershed. Always confirm that your chosen facility follows best management practices to protect the local environment, which is a shared priority in this recreational area.

What types of boat storage are most readily available in the Twin Bridges area, and is there a waitlist for premium options?

Given Twin Bridges' role as a gateway to the American River and nearby reservoirs like Silver Lake, outdoor storage and basic covered parking are the most common and readily available. However, fully enclosed, secure indoor units are in higher demand and often have waitlists, especially for larger vessels. Due to the limited number of dedicated storage facilities in this small mountain community, it's advisable to book storage well in advance of the winter season—ideally by early fall. Some facilities also offer dry stack storage for smaller boats, but availability is very limited. Checking with facilities in nearby Kyburz or Pollock Pines can provide more options.

What security features should I look for in a Twin Bridges boat storage facility, considering its remote mountain location?

In a remote area like Twin Bridges, robust security is essential. Prioritize facilities with gated access requiring personalized entry codes, well-lit premises, and 24/7 video surveillance. Given the seasonal fluctuations in population, a facility with on-site management or regular patrols provides added security against theft or vandalism. Also, inquire about fire safety measures, as the surrounding forest presents a wildfire risk. Many reputable facilities in the area use individual alarmed units for indoor storage and have perimeter fencing. It's wise to visit the facility personally to assess its security posture and talk to the manager about their protocols.
